"Hey, this is Ann Myrick and today I'm going to show you how to clean pet vomit off your carpet. First when you have the vomit you want to get paper towels and you want to pick up, if there's particles involved in it, you want to pick up all the particles, and then you want to go back and blot as much of the liquid that's on the carpet as possible. And then you want to go to you can either use a commercial carpet cleaner, and what I do with a commercial carpet cleaner is I will have a little bit of water and just spray a little bit of the carpet cleaner in it, and use that. After you've blotted up all the liquid and the particles, you're going to go in and you're going to - I have a wet sponge here so I'm just going to damp it, and then I'm going to pour a little bit of the alcohol just right on it and just kind of rub it in. Now if it's a large space, I would just dilute the alcohol into about a cup of water, and then use that if it's a big space. And then go back with a towel or with a paper towel and then blot it again, and using the alcohol it cuts the smell and it cleans your carpet. This is Ann Myrick, and that is how you clean pet vomit off your carpet."
